145 COX is a 2013 Land Rover Range Rover Evoque in Blue with a 2,179c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2013 Land Rover Range Rover Evoque models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.7% with a typical mileage of 65,261 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Land Rover Range Rover Evoque fails its MOT is br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ick, accounting for 6,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 145 COX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Range Rover Evoque typically stays on UK roads for around 15 years. At 13 years old, this Land Rover Range Rover Evoque is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
